Does Petco have self-service dog wash?

How much does a self-service dog wash cost at Petco? It costs $15 to use our self-serve dog wash, which includes shampoo, conditioner, combs, brushes, towels, blow-dryers and aprons for your pup.

How does a self-service dog wash work?

The soap of your choice will be applied with the sprayer water, making a lather for you to rub into your pet’s fur. Press the Rinse button to rinse soap off in between cycles. Once you’ve applied all the shampoo and conditioner you wanted to use and rinsed it off, you can dry off your companion’s fur.

How do you shower a dog at home?

Here’s the bathing process our pros recommend:

  1. Coax or place your dog in the tub or wash station. Treats are a great way to get the process off to a positive start!
  2. Dilute the shampoo with water.
  3. Wet your dog using warm water.
  4. Shampoo the dog twice.
  5. Use conditioner.
  6. Rinse well until there is no more product on the fur.

How do you start a self service dog wash?

To start a self-serve dog wash business, you will need to have the following:

  1. Proper space.
  2. Hot and cold water supply.
  3. Sewage access.
  4. Electricity.
  5. Tubs.
  6. Non-skid pet ramps.
  7. Supplies including shampoos and towels.
  8. General business insurance.

How often should you bathe your dog?

While the frequency of bathing may be different for each dog, Wendy Weinand, manager, pet services grooming education for Petco, says that a good rule to follow is to wash your dog every four weeks. “This will help to keep their skin and coat clean and keep their natural oils spread out to help condition,” she says.

How much is self-service dog wash at Pet Supplies Plus?

Additionally, Pet Supplies Plus offers a self-service dog-washing station where for $10 you have 30 minutes and access to all the needed supplies, like water, shampoo/conditioner, towels, and combs, to get Fido squeaky clean.

Why does my dog stink so bad after going outside?

The main cause is tiny microorganisms, such as yeast and bacteria, that live beneath the fur and on their skin. These microorganisms produce waste in the form of chemical compounds. When your dog’s fur gets wet it causes these microorganisms to be displaced and the smells from them will reach you quicker.
